Lady Eliza Spencer is spilling the tea on a royally sweet milestone.
After all, Princess Diana's niece announced that she is engaged to her boyfriend Channing Millerd after nearly a decade of dating.
Eliza shared a glimpse into the proposal on Instagram July 31, where the tech executive got down on one knee in Santorini, Greece. The couple shared a meal overlooking the Aegean Sea, with flowers and candles decorating the surrounding area.
For the occasion, Channing wore an all-white linen ensemble while Eliza—who is the daughter of Victoria Aitken and Diana's brother Earl Charles Spencer—donned a red satin dress and flip flops. She simply captioned the moment, "Forever and Ever."
As for the ring? The 33-year-old was all smiles as she showed off the dazzling teardrop-cut diamond.
Meanwhile, her twin sister Lady Amelia Spencer couldn't help but gush over the exciting news, commenting on the announcement, "I couldn't be happier for you both!"

"BEST NEWS IN THE WORLD," she continued. "I love you both with all my heart! The perfect couple and dream engagement."
Eliza and Channing's engagement comes four months after the model teased about their future plans. As she told Hello! Magazine in March, "Marriage is definitely something we've talked about."
It helps that Channing and Amelia's husband Greg Mallett have a great relationship, too.
"Channing is one of my best and closest friends," he told the outlet. "We played a lot of the same sports, like rugby and water polo, and naturally shared a lot of the same interests."
"More than that," he continued, "we share the same values—loyalty, ambition, integrity and a strong sense of family—which has kept our bond strong over the years."
That's especially important since Eliza and Amelia are so close.
"We are so lucky," Eliza said of their sisterly bond to W Magazine in June. "There's not a day that goes by that we don't realize that. And I think our twin bond is truly indescribable."
"Obviously, we've shared this connection since before we entered the world, and it goes beyond words," she continued. "We look at each other, we know exactly what we're thinking. We're identical inside and out. We almost feel like we're soulmates."

Translations may contain inaccuracies—please refer to the original content. Chase Filandro, a New York City-based content creator, died on July 31 at the age of 20. The New York City Office of Chief Medical Examiner confirmed, per People, that he died by suicide. The Context Filandro achieved online fame through his comedy skits. The influencer was also a singer in the rock band Just Add Water. What To Know Take 2 Actor's Studio, an acting school in New York that Filandro was linked to, announced his death on August 1. "It is with profound sorrow that we share the loss of our sweet Chase. He was truly the brightest light!" the statement read. "I will forever miss his smile, his vibrant spirit, and the joy he brought into every room. His presence was a gift, and his absence leaves a hole in our hearts that can never be filled. Love you always, Chasie xo." Chase Filandro is pictured in an Instagram photo from August 2024. Chase Filandro is pictured in an Instagram photo from August 2024. Chase Filandro/Instagram What People Are Saying Filandro's family said in a statement to People: "It was Chase's own decision to enter Heaven. He was a singer, musician, actor, teacher, artist, poet, and painter. Chase was a beacon of light with a magnetic personality and zest for life that touched everyone he encountered, both in person and online." Filandro's sister, Franki Ford, shared a tribute to him on Instagram on August 4: "My brother, Chase Filandro, was a shining light who had an incredible zest for life. He was loved beyond words by so many and opened his heart to everyone he encountered. Chase was an avid traveler and was moved by the beauty of National Parks. He always welcomed strangers with a smile and made friends along all the trails he traveled on. "To honor his life and remember his legacy forever, we welcome you to contribute towards a memorial for him to be located at or near one of his favorite parks. Once finalized, we'll share the details so you can visit and enjoy what Chase loved doing most, knowing he is right alongside you." What Happens Next A GoFundMe has been set up by Filandro's family in his honor. A description for the fundraiser said the money would go "towards a memorial for him to be located at or near one of his favorite parks." In an update, the family later said: "We are overwhelmed with the support for Chase's memorial. Thank you so much for helping us reach our goal in only 13 hours, Chase clearly had such an impact on many. We are continuing to raise funds to now support the building of an additional memorial in New York that is closer to home. Thank you all again." At the time of publication, the GoFundMe had raised over $31,700 from 396 donations. Do you think your little one is meant to be the next Gerber baby? Well, they may have a chance to be just that next year, but not in 2025. On the official Gerber baby IG page, some users left questions on their posts asking about the status of the popular Gerber baby photo contest. "How do we apply for our child to be a Gerber baby ?? 🥲" wrote one user in a post. And another user wrote on a different post, "When's the 2025? I have the cutest little boy to enter!" "We see your questions about Photo Search and wanted to let you know... the Photo Search is still on!" Gerber wrote in a recent story post that was added to its highlight reel on Instagram. The post went on to say that the call for entry and full rules for the competition will be announced in January 2026. Last year, the start of the competition was announced on April 30, 2024. But through the years, Gerber has changed when they began and announced the Photo Search Gerber does not have any permanent plans around changing the timing for the program, a Gerber spokesperson told USA TODAY in an email. Gerber Photo Search was last held 2024 The last Gerber Photo Search took place in 2024 when Akil McLeod was announced as the 2024 Gerber Baby and Chief Growing Officer, according to a news release on Gerber's website. The toddler, known as "Sonny", is from Arizona and loves playing with toy cars and watching football with his family. 'Every day it's an honor to watch Sonny conquer so many tiny achievements, from giggles, to trying new foods, to standing up and everything in between," Dominque McLeod, Sonny's mom, said in a release. "He's a light in our lives and brings joy to everyone around him." Sonny was recognized on his second birthday a few weeks ago on the Gerber IG page, which reads in part, "You've brought so much light to the Gerber family this year. Watching you grow has been such a gift! We are wishing you the happiest day filled with love, laughs, and all your favorite snacks." A post shared by Gerber (@gerber) Baby names: Baby Santa? What to know about banned baby names in the US Origins of the Gerber baby The iconic face of the original Gerber Baby has become synonymous with the brand, and like today, that face was found through a contest held in 1928, according to Gerber. A simple sketch of Ann Turner Cook, drawn by her family's neighbor, artist Dorothy Hope Smith, won the contest and grew so popular that, in 1931, it became Gerber's official trademark and it is the face of Gerber to this day. Today, the Gerber baby is found in a similar way. Parents have been entering their children into the annual Gerber Baby Photo Search since it began in June 2010, according to a press release published on its website. The first winner of the contest was announced in January 2011. Of the over 217,000 contestants, judges picked 2-year-old Mercy Townsend from Toledo, Ohio. In past years, content winners have had a chance to star in Gerber advertisements and win scholarship money. Sabrina Carpenter has once again dropped the internet to its knees, and this time, it only took two photos and a single cryptic caption. On Wednesday, the 26-year-old pop phenomenon posted a duo of devastatingly gorgeous photos on Instagram to promote her upcoming album Man's Best Friend. The post, which is already sitting pretty with over 1 million likes, features Carpenter posing in full pop princess mode: soft curls, glowing skin, and the kind of confident smirk that screams I know exactly what I'm doing. But the gag of it all? Her caption: 'Go put on some clothes!' Cue chaos. Fans Go Feral: What It Mean? Within minutes, the comments and quote tweets exploded. Was this a lyric? A diss? A teaser for a new single? Or, God forbid, merch? 'new single is coming soon i feel it,' one user declared with clairvoyant certainty.'wait.. im sensing it'll be 'never getting laid' and it's a drag to the haters,' theorized another, 'she's saying 'go put on some clothes' because THEY'RE never getting laid.''i thought this was new clothing merch at first and i jumped,' one fan admitted.'what if that's 'never getting laid'… HEAR ME OUT!' screamed another, breaking into a full-blown lyrical analysis. Then came the plot twist: 'She's gonna start a lingerie line just like I said she should!! WATCH THIS SPACE,' another fan predicted with entrepreneurial hope. And perhaps the most iconic take of all: 'The other unfortunate people will say that she is sexualizing herself and acting like a 'housewife' but they don't know that the name of the album could be a reference to the film Man's Best Friend where the dog KILLS men.' A thinker. All Hail The buzz around the post is only intensifying the anticipation for Man's Best Friend, Carpenter's upcoming album, dropping August 29. After teasing individual song titles by having fans post photos of themselves with puppies (because why wouldn't she), Carpenter has now confirmed the full tracklist. The 11-song set includes: 'Manchild' (lead single, already a No. 1 hit on the Billboard Hot 100) 'Never Getting Laid' 'We Almost Broke Up Last Night' 'When Did You Get Hot?' 'Don't Worry I'll Make You Worry' And yes, with titles like that, it's giving short n' savage. Produced in part by Short n' Sweet collaborators Amy Allen and Jack Antonoff, the project continues Sabrina's platinum-pink reign over pop. 'Manchild,' released in early June, catapulted to the top of the Hot 100, becoming her second career No. 1 and a biting, glitter-dipped takedown of fragile masculinity. Cover Controversy: Pop Girl, Provocateur, Pet Owner? The album's rollout hasn't been without drama. The original cover art for Man's Best Friend, which showed Sabrina on all fours with a suited figure pulling her hair, sent conservative critics into a tailspin. Some called it degrading. Some called it genius. All agreed: it was very, very Sabrina. In true Carpenter fashion, she clapped back not with an apology, but with another artfully constructed serve: a monochrome alternate cover showing her laying her head on a man's shoulder, captioned simply: 'Here is a new alternative cover approved by God.' Cue the standing ovation.
